About Columbia County, Florida

Columbia County, Florida has a total population of 71,789, making it the 776th most populous county in the United States. The median age in Columbia County is 40.7 years, which is 4.6% above the national median of 38.9 years.

The median household income in Columbia County is $59,205, which ranks #2,156 of 3,222 counties nationwide. This is 21.2% below the national median of $75,149. The poverty rate is 16.7%, higher than the national rate of 12.6%. The unemployment rate stands at 5.3%.

The median home value in Columbia County is $194,900, 30.9% below the national median. Renters in Columbia County pay a median gross rent of $976 per month. The homeownership rate is 72.5%, compared to the national rate of 64.4%.

In Columbia County, 16.8% of residents aged 25 and older hold a bachelor's degree or higher, 50.1% below the national average of 33.7%. Health insurance coverage stands at 87.4% of the population. The average commute time for workers is 28.2 min.

Columbia County is a diverse community. The largest racial or ethnic group is White (non-Hispanic) at 70.3% of the population, followed by Black (non-Hispanic) (16.1%) and Hispanic or Latino (7.9%).

All data for Columbia County, Florida comes from the U.S. Census Bureau's American Community Survey (ACS) 5-Year Estimates.
